""" AI-optimized usage example for MCP Browser. Shows how an AI system would use MCP Browser with minimal context usage. Only two methods are needed: call() for execution and discover() for exploration. """ import asyncio import json from mcp_browser import MCPBrowser class AIAssistant: """Example AI assistant using MCP Browser.""" def __init__(self): self.browser = None self.discovered_tools = {} async def initialize(self): """Initialize connection to MCP server.""" self.browser = MCPBrowser() await self.browser.initialize() # In sparse mode, only 2 tools are visible initially: # - mcp_discover: For exploring available tools # - mcp_call: For executing any tool async def execute_user_request(self, user_request: str): """Process a user request using MCP tools.""" print(f"User: {user_request}\n") # Example: User wants to run a bash command if "run command" in user_request.lower(): # First, discover if Bash tool exists bash_tools = self.browser.discover("$.tools[?(@.name=='Bash')]") if not bash_tools: print("AI: Bash tool not available on this MCP server.") return # Get the tool schema (cached after first discovery) bash_schema = bash_tools[0] if isinstance(bash_tools, list) else bash_tools print(f"AI: Found Bash tool. Schema: {bash_schema['name']}") # Execute the command using mcp_call response = await self.browser.call({ "jsonrpc": "2.0", "method": "tools/call", "params": { "name": "mcp_call", "arguments": { "method": "tools/call", "params": { "name": "Bash", "arguments": { "command": "echo 'Hello from AI-optimized MCP Browser!'", "description": "Test echo command" } } } } }) if "result" in response: result = response["result"] print(f"AI: Command executed successfully.") if isinstance(result, dict) and "content" in result: content = result["content"][0]["text"] print(f"Output: {content}") else: print(f"AI: Error: {response.get('error', {}).get('message')}") # Example: User wants to see available tools elif "what tools" in user_request.lower(): # Use discover to get all tool names efficiently tool_names = self.browser.discover("$.tools[*].name") if tool_names: print(f"AI: I have access to {len(tool_names)} tools:") for name in tool_names[:10]: # Show first 10 print(f" - {name}") if len(tool_names) > 10: print(f" ... and {len(tool_names) - 10} more") else: print("AI: No tools found on this MCP server.") async def close(self): """Close the MCP connection.""" if self.browser: await self.browser.close() async def main(): """Demonstrate AI-optimized MCP usage.""" print("=== AI-Optimized MCP Browser Usage ===\n") print("Key insight: Only 2 methods needed for full MCP access:") print("- browser.call(jsonrpc_object) - Execute any operation") print("- browser.discover(jsonpath) - Explore available tools") print("\nThis minimizes context usage while maintaining full functionality.\n") print("-" * 50 + "\n") assistant = AIAssistant() await assistant.initialize() # Simulate user requests await assistant.execute_user_request("What tools do you have?") print("\n" + "-" * 50 + "\n") await assistant.execute_user_request("Run command to show current directory") print("\n" + "-" * 50 + "\n") await assistant.close() if __name__ == "__main__": asyncio.run(main())
